COVERAGE AREA: OSRD has the vision to work all over in Orissa in future. However now it concentrates in Bolangir and its nearby districts for operation.
SUPPORTING AGENCIES : OSRD is yet to get support from likeminded Government/ Non-government agencies. However it has tied up with Delhi base Socio-Economic Research and Development Organisation (SERDO) (www.serdo.org) for its programmes and working as the Orissa coordinator of the organisation.
Recently the team leader, Mr. Premananda Mishra is awarded the video volunteer fellow (please visit www.videovolunteer.org for more information)
